Benefits of Yoga in Recovery

3 Ways Yoga Supports Addiction Recovery

When it comes to substance abuse and addiction treatment, finding activities that help to center your mind and body can help with the recovery process. The experts at North Georgia Recovery Center are here to share some of the ways that yoga can help you to reach and maintain a sober lifestyle.

1. Reduces Distressing Emotions

For many people who struggle with substance abuse and addiction problems, mental illness is also a reality. When it comes to the treatment process, it is important to address these mental health issues and develop healthy coping mechanisms. When choosing activities like yoga and meditation, they can have the following positive effects:

  • Reducing perceived stress
  • Lowered feeling of anxiety
  • Reduce heart rate
  • Eases respiration

2. Teaches Self-Control

Turning to yoga during treatment and recovery can help to promote a feeling of self-control, dedication, and commitment. Developing this sense of responsibility to yourself and seeing direct results of your hard work can be reflected in other areas of your life, like maintaining your sobriety.

3. Can Be Done With Others or Alone

Another great thing about yoga is that it can be done alone or with others. Not only is practicing a great way to help yourself feel centered and relaxed, but you can also find others who share the same interest and foster a sense of community and togetherness. Developing new relationships can help you to build confidence in all areas of your life, including sobriety.
